Engineered Stability: The Foundation for Precise Therapy Delivery

The Shunmei Intracranial Support Catheter serves as the crucial backbone for neurointerventional procedures. Designed for optimal trackability and compatibility with leading microcatheters and guidewires, its primary function is to establish a robust, stable conduit deep within the intricate neurovasculature. Once the microcatheter achieves its delicate target position, this neurovascular device enables the mission-critical phase: the reliable infusion of diagnostic agents, embolic materials (like coils or liquid embolics), or potent therapeutic drugs directly into the vessel. Crucially, its DMSO compatibility is not an afterthought but a core feature, ensuring seamless and safe use with liquid embolic agents essential for modern aneurysm embolization. The 30mm Clarity Standard: Visibility Engineered for Confidence

In the high-stakes environment of the neurovasculature, generic radiopaque markers fall short. Shunmei's Intracranial Support Catheter addresses this visibility crisis with a meticulously engineered solution: two platinum-iridium radiopaque markers precisely spaced 30 mm apart. This specific, optimized distance is a fundamental design innovation, far surpassing basic visibility. The 30 mm span acts as an intrinsic ruler directly visible under fluoroscopy, providing clinicians with unambiguous spatial reference. This translates to precise depth perception during catheter advancement, absolute confidence in stable position confirmation throughout delicate maneuvers and agent delivery, and the ability to accurately gauge the spread and placement of infused materials relative to known anatomical landmarks or previously placed devices.
